Software Engineer at Tavily
Tel Aviv, Tel-Aviv District, Israel -
Full Time


Start Date

Immediate

Expiry Date

04 Apr, 26

Salary

0.0

Posted On

04 Jan, 26

Experience

2 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Backend Development, Python, Go, C++, API Design, Distributed Systems, AWS, Cloud-Native Services, Performance Optimization, Load Testing, Debugging, DevOps, CI/CD, Kubernetes, Monitoring Tools, LLMs

Industry

technology;Information and Internet

Description
About Tavily We're building the infrastructure layer for agentic web interaction at scale. Our API is designed from the ground up to power Retrieval-Augmented Generation (RAG) and real-time reasoning in AI systems. By connecting LLMs to high-quality, trustworthy web content, we help developers build agents that are not only intelligent - but also informed. We work with some of the most innovative teams in AI - from small startups shaping the ecosystem to the largest enterprises deploying AI at scale. Whether it’s powering sales assistants, research copilots, or internal knowledge tools, we’re the missing link between LLMs and the real world. The Role: Software Engineer We’re looking for a Software Engineer to join our core engineering team and help build the infrastructure that powers real-time AI agents. You’ll work across the stack, ship fast, and take ownership of critical systems as we scale. This is a great role for a generalist who loves building from scratch, thrives in low-process environments, and wants to work on technically ambitious problems. What You'll Do Be the expert in building fast, reliable, and scalable systems for real-time LLM workflows Design and implement backend infrastructure and API endpoints Collaborate closely with product to iterate on features quickly and thoughtfully Improve performance, monitoring, and reliability across the stack Own core systems and contribute to key architectural decisions Help shape a strong engineering culture focused on velocity and quality What You Bring 2+ years of professional software engineering experience Strong backend development skills (Python, Go , C++) Proven experience designing and operating large-scale, distributed systems, with a solid understanding of API design, reliability, and performance at scale Hands-on expertise with AWS infrastructure and cloud-native services, bringing practical knowledge of deploying and managing services in real-world environments Comfortable in a fast-paced startup environment with lots of ownership You have hands-on experience designing and operating high-throughput, low-latency infrastructure, including systems that handle massive concurrency, heavy query loads. Curiosity about LLMs, retrieval and the future of AI systems, with a drive to stay at the forefront of new technology Nice To Have Experience with performance optimization, load testing, and debugging production issues in large-scale systems. Strong attention to system correctness, performance, and reliability, and a drive to continuously refine and improve production systems to perfection. Familiarity with DevOps practices, including CI/CD pipelines, infrastructure as code, Kubernetes orchestration, and modern monitoring tools.
Responsibilities
The Software Engineer will build fast, reliable, and scalable systems for real-time LLM workflows and design backend infrastructure and API endpoints. They will also collaborate with product teams to iterate on features and own core systems.
Loading...